east

1. east \'e-st\ av [ME est, fr. OE e-ast; akin to OHG o-star to the east,]L 
   aurora dawn, Gk e-o-s, heo-s : to, toward, or in the east 
2. east aj 1: situated toward or at the east  2: coming from the east 
3. east n 1a: the general direction of sunrise : the direction toward the 
   right of  one facing north 1b: the place on the horizon where the sun rises 
   when it is near one of the  equinoxes 1c: the cardinal point directly 
   opposite to west  cap  2: regions lying to the east of a specified or 
   implied point of orientation  3: the altar end of a church
